Abstract
A freight loading system for an aircraft includes roller drive units for transporting freight load units such as containers or pallets or the like, latching units for latching the freight load units, and control units for operating the drive units and/or the latching units. At least one of the roller drive units and the latching units is embodied as a pneumatically operated component including a pneumatic actuator. Pressurized air is supplied to the pneumatic components through a pressurized air line system. A pneumatic controller provides pneumatic control signals through pneumatic lines to the pneumatic components to achieve a purely pneumatic system, or an electric controller provides electric control signals over electric conductors to control valves for the pneumatic components to achieve a hybrid electro-pneumatic system. The sparking, overloading, and fire hazard problems of fully electric systems are avoided, and the weight, cost, and maintenance are reduced.

1. In an aircraft freight loading system for loading or unloading freight load units, including roller drive units adapted to transport the freight load units, latching units adapted to latch the freight load units at selected stowage locations, and at least one control unit connected to at least one of said roller drive units and said latching units for control signal transmission thereto,
an improvement wherein at least one of said roller drive units is a respective pneumatically operable unit comprising a pneumatic actuator adapted and arranged to rotationally drive a drive roller of said roller drive unit, and wherein said improvement in said system further comprises a pressurized air supply and a pressurized air line system connecting said pressurized air supply to said pneumatically operable unit.

16. An aircraft freight loading system for loading or unloading a freight load unit into or out of an aircraft, comprising:
-
a latching unit adapted to latch the freight load unit at a selected stowage location;
a roller drive unit including a drive roller adapted to rotate so as to transport the freight load unit in contact therewith, and including a pneumatic actuator coupled to said drive roller so as to rotationally drive said drive roller;
a pressurized air supply adapted to provide pressurized air; and
a pressurized air line system connecting said pressurized air supply to said pneumatic actuator so as to power said pneumatic actuator with said pressurized air.
